Authorized refers to having official permission or approval, while unauthorized means lacking such permission or approval.
Authorized vs. Unauthorized

Key Differences

Authorized implies that an action, person, or thing has received formal approval or permission from a legitimate authority. Unauthorized, on the other hand, indicates the absence of such approval, often implying that the action, person, or thing is not sanctioned by authority.
